The Mechanics of Poultry Progression

At its heart, a typical “chicken road” style game operates on a simple set of core mechanics. Players control a chicken attempting to cross a road filled with moving vehicles. Success is determined by accurately timing movements to avoid collisions. The controls are usually straightforward: tap or click to move the chicken forward, creating an immediate connection between player input and the outcome. However, subtle variations can dramatically impact the gameplay experience. Some games introduce power-ups like temporary invincibility, speed boosts, or even the ability to briefly slow down time. These additions add layers of strategic decision-making, allowing players to attempt riskier crossings or react more effectively to unexpected hazards.

Power-Ups and Strategic Advantages

The integration of power-ups is a clever way to enhance the appeal of these games. Invincibility provides a temporary safety net, allowing players to navigate even the most chaotic traffic. Speed boosts offer a faster route to success, but require greater precision and timing. Perhaps the most interesting are power-ups that affect the environment, such as momentarily halting traffic or creating a safe path. These abilities not only add excitement, but also encourage players to experiment and explore different strategies. Understanding the timing and optimal use of these power-ups is crucial to achieving high scores and progressing through the game.

Beyond simply avoiding traffic, many games incorporate collectible elements like coins or gems scattered along the roadway. Collecting these rewards allows players to unlock new chickens with different appearances or even special abilities. This adds a metagame layer to the experience, encouraging replayability and offering a sense of progression beyond simply crossing the road. Scoring Systems and Competitive Elements

A well-designed scoring system is crucial for keeping players engaged. Typical “chicken road” games often award points based on the distance traveled before reaching the other side of the road, with bonus points for successfully dodging obstacles and collecting items. More sophisticated systems might factor in the speed of the vehicles, the density of traffic, and the player’s proximity to collisions. Leaderboards, either local or online, further motivate players to improve their performance and compete with others. The desire to climb the ranks and achieve a higher score can be a powerful driver of engagement.

Risk Management and Adaptability

Success in chicken road isn’t just about reaction time; it’s about risk assessment and adaptability. Players must constantly evaluate the speed and trajectory of approaching vehicles, predicting their movements and adjusting their strategy accordingly. Sometimes, a bold, fast crossing is the only viable option, while other times a more cautious approach is necessary. The ability to quickly adapt to changing circumstances is paramount. Furthermore, players learn to recognize patterns in the traffic flow, anticipating when opportunities will arise. This creates a rewarding cycle of learning and improvement.

Analyzing Traffic Patterns for Optimal Crossings

Observing traffic patterns is a fundamental skill for mastering any “chicken road” game. Different games present unique challenges, from predictable, evenly spaced vehicles to chaotic, randomized traffic flow. Players learn to identify gaps in the traffic, recognizing when it’s safe to attempt a crossing. More advanced players might anticipate oncoming vehicles based on their speed and position, predicting when a gap will become available. Adapting your strategy based on these observations can dramatically improve your success rate.

Unexpected events, such as sudden lane changes or the appearance of obstacles, force players to adjust on the fly. These unpredictable moments add an element of excitement and challenge, keeping players on their toes. The constant need to react and adapt to changing circumstances is what makes this seemingly simple game so engaging.
